Output d103d5c8678053c8e62f99b1e3e8ad31bc5c6a3054e7675aded74398188a3109:1

value
1569670
script pubkey
OP_0 OP_PUSHBYTES_20 2d4137fbc1b8166006074d72711163a66df21018
address
ltc1q94qn077phqtxqps8f4e8zytr5eklyyqc9q3u9f
transaction
d103d5c8678053c8e62f99b1e3e8ad31bc5c6a3054e7675aded74398188a3109
spent
true